Versatile Power Input

One of the standout features of the Cutmaster A80 is its versatile input voltage capability. Operating on a range of 208-460V, this unit is built to adapt to various industrial power environments without the need for complex rewiring or external transformers. This flexibility makes it an ideal choice for shops that may move equipment between locations or have varying power infrastructure. The auto-voltage detection ensures that the machine configures itself correctly, protecting internal components and ensuring consistent arc stability regardless of input fluctuations.

Built for Automation

Unlike manual handheld units, the Cutmaster A80 is optimized for the unique challenges of automation. It features a dedicated CNC interface that allows for precise start/stop control and arc voltage feedback, essential for height control systems. The compact chassis is designed for easy mounting on gantries or in control cabinets, saving valuable floor space. When paired with the SL100SV 1Torch (sold separately), the A80 delivers high-density plasma arcs that result in narrow kerfs, minimal dross, and superior edge quality, reducing the need for secondary finishing operations.
